Output 8b31f8cc3c59a7898323fdfd31c512553192c83887b83875b26d34a7a9c1b641:0

value
26970106
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55c980909fd1458b44f9caf28dea0b55fe73b508 OP_EQUAL
address
MFim4MWxQBUuwc3vArxpBftJTjeHadkpiE
transaction
8b31f8cc3c59a7898323fdfd31c512553192c83887b83875b26d34a7a9c1b641
spent
true